Djuma Bush Lodge, South Africa

Djuma Bush Lodge is an intimate lodge in the Sabi Sand wildlife reserve on the border with the Kruger National Park in South Africa. The upmarket chalets and spa are owned by an ecologist who employs local guides to take you on game drives to see animals such as lions, elephants, giraffe and zebra. The lodge has been awarded the Fair Trade in Tourism South Africa eco label for its commitment to local communities and has helped build two schools and a media training centre. A week-long safari, including car hire, flights from London to Kruger and three nights at Djuma, costs from £1,395 through Rainbow Tours (rainbowtours.co.uk).
